  text: In this article we propose a descent method for equality and inequality constrained
    multiobjective optimization problems (MOPs) which generalizes the steepest descent
    method for unconstrained MOPs by Fliege and Svaiter to constrained problems by
    using two active set strategies. Under some regularity assumptions on the problem,
    we show that accumulation points of our descent method satisfy a necessary condition
    for local Pareto optimality. Finally, we show the typical behavior of our method
    in a numerical example.

  text: Multiobjective optimization plays an increasingly important role in modern
    applications, where several criteria are often of equal importance. The task in
    multiobjective optimization and multiobjective optimal control is therefore to
    compute the set of optimal compromises (the Pareto set) between the conflicting
    objectives. The advances in algorithms and the increasing interest in Pareto-optimal
    solutions have led to a wide range of new applications related to optimal and
    feedback control, which results in new challenges such as expensive models or
    real-time applicability. Since the Pareto set generally consists of an infinite
    number of solutions, the computational effort can quickly become challenging,
    which is particularly problematic when the objectives are costly to evaluate or
    when a solution has to be presented very quickly. This article gives an overview
    of recent developments in accelerating multiobjective optimal control for complex
    problems where either PDE constraints are present or where a feedback behavior
    has to be achieved. In the first case, surrogate models yield significant speed-ups.
    Besides classical meta-modeling techniques for multiobjective optimization, a
    promising alternative for control problems is to introduce a surrogate model for
    the system dynamics. In the case of real-time requirements, various promising
    model predictive control approaches have been proposed, using either fast online
    solvers or offline-online decomposition. We also briefly comment on dimension
    reduction in many-objective optimization problems as another technique for reducing
    the numerical effort.

  text: In this chapter, we combine a global, derivative-free subdivision algorithm
    for multiobjective optimization problems with a posteriori error estimates for
    reduced-order models based on Proper Orthogonal Decomposition in order to efficiently
    solve multiobjective optimization problems governed by partial differential equations.
    An error bound for a semilinear heat equation is developed in such a way that
    the errors in the conflicting objectives can be estimated individually. The resulting
    algorithm constructs a library of locally valid reduced-order models online using
    a Greedy (worst-first) search. Using this approach, the number of evaluations
    of the full-order model can be reduced by a factor of more than 1000.

  text: Ultrasonic wire bonding is an indispensable process in the industrial manufacturing
    of semiconductor devices. Copper wire is increasingly replacing the well-established
    aluminium wire because of its superior electrical, thermal and mechanical properties.
    Copper wire processes differ significantly from aluminium processes and are more
    sensitive to disturbances, which reduces the range of parameter values suitable
    for a stable process. Disturbances can be compensated by an adaption of process
    parameters, but finding suitable parameters manually is difficult and time-consuming.
    This paper presents a physical model of the ultrasonic wire bonding process including
    the friction contact between tool and wire. This model yields novel insights into
    the process. A prototype of a multi-objective optimizing bonding machine (MOBM)
    is presented. It uses multi-objective optimization, based on the complete process
    model, to automatically select the best operating point as a compromise of concurrent
    objectives.

  text: We study a new class of games which generalizes congestion games andits bottleneck
    variant. We introduce congestion games with mixed objectives to modelnetwork scenarios
    in which players seek to optimize for latency and bandwidths alike.We characterize
    the (non-)existence of pure Nash equilibria (PNE), the convergenceof improvement
    dynamics, the quality of equilibria and show the complexity of thedecision problem.
    For games that do not possess PNE we give bounds on the approx-imation ratio of
    approximate pure Nash equilibria.

  text: "Dynamic allocation of resources is a key feature in network function virtualization
    (NFV), enabling flexible adjustment of slices and contained network services to
    ever-changing service demands. \r\nConsidering resource allocation across the
    entire network, many authors have proposed approaches to optimize the placement
    and chaining of virtual network function (VNF) instances and the allocation of
    resources to these VNF instances. In doing so, various optimization objectives
    are conceivable, e.g., minimizing certain required resources or the end-to-end
    delay of the placed services.\r\n\r\nIn this paper, we investigate the relationship
    between four typical optimization objectives when coordinating the placement and
    resource allocation of chained VNF instances. We observe an interesting trade-off
    between minimizing the overhead of starting/stopping VNF instances and all other
    objectives when adapting to changed service demands."

  text: 'In recent years, OpenCL has been increasingly adopted as it enables software
    programmers to harness the performance and power efficiency of FPGAs. Despite
    simplifying the FPGA programming challenge, achieving high performance and energy
    efficiency with OpenCL is still a difficult task. In order to further contribute
    to the advance of the OpenCL usage for FPGAs, we utilize a realistic application
    scenario as our case study: the AutoDock molecular docking software. While OpenCL
    has proven its effectiveness in accelerating molecular docking on GPUs, for FPGA-based
    AutoDock accelerators it struggles with difficult design patterns. Besides complex
    multiple-producers to single-consumer datapaths, these include time-intensive
    loops with variable runtimes. Therefore, this work presents the design and optimization
    steps for implementing AutoDock in OpenCL targeting an Arria-10 FPGA, as well
    as a corresponding execution runtime and energy-efficiency evaluation. Applying
    these techniques improved the performance of the initial OpenCL implementation
    for FPGAs by three orders of magnitude, with the final version of the code now
    yielding speed-ups of up to ~2.7x, and energy-efficiency gains of up to ~1.8x
    over the original serial AutoDock version executing on a current-generation CPU.'

  text: In budget games, players compete over resources with finite budgets. For every
    resource, a player has a specific demand and as a strategy, he chooses a subset
    of resources. If the total demand on a resource does not exceed its budget, the
    utility of each player who chose that resource equals his demand. Otherwise, the
    budget is shared proportionally. In the general case, pure Nash equilibria (NE)
    do not exist for such games. In this paper, we consider the natural classes of
    singleton and matroid budget games with additional constraints and show that for
    each, pure NE can be guaranteed. In addition, we introduce a lexicographical potential
    function to prove that every matroid budget game has an approximate pure NE which
    depends on the largest ratio between the different demands of each individual
    player.

  text: In a wide range of applications it is desirable to optimally control a dynamical
    system with respect to concurrent, potentially competing goals. This gives rise
    to a multiobjective optimal control problem where, instead of computing a single
    optimal solution, the set of optimal compromises, the so-called Pareto set, has
    to be approximated. When the problem under consideration is described by a partial
    differential equation (PDE), as is the case for fluid flow, the computational
    cost rapidly increases and makes its direct treatment infeasible. Reduced order
    modeling is a very popular method to reduce the computational cost, in particular
    in a multi query context such as uncertainty quantification, parameter estimation
    or optimization. In this article, we show how to combine reduced order modeling
    and multiobjective optimal control techniques in order to efficiently solve multiobjective
    optimal control problems constrained by PDEs. We consider a global, derivative
    free optimization method as well as a local, gradient-based approach for which
    the optimality system is derived in two different ways. The methods are compared
    with regard to the solution quality as well as the computational effort and they
    are illustrated using the example of the flow around a cylinder and a backward-facing-step
    channel flow.

  text: Many websites offer links to social media sites for convenient content sharing.
    Unfortunately, those sharing capabilities are quite restricted and it is seldom
    possible to share content with other services, like those provided by a user's
    favorite applications or smart devices. In this paper, we present Semantic Data
    Mediator (SDM) --- a flexible middleware linking a vast number of services to
    millions of websites. Based on reusable repositories of service descriptions defined
    by the crowd, users can easily fill a personal registry with their favorite services,
    which can then be linked to websites by SDM. For this, SDM leverages semantic
    data, which is already available on millions of websites due to search engine
    optimization. Further support for our approach from website or service developers
    is not required. To enable the use of a broad range of services, data conversion
    services are automatically composed by SDM to transform data according to the
    needs of the different services. In addition to linking web services, various
    service adapters allow services of applications and smart devices to be linked
    as well. We have fully implemented our approach and present a real-world case
    study demonstrating its feasibility and usefulness.

  text: 'The ubiquity of WiFi access points and the sharp increase in WiFi-enabled
    devices carried by humans have paved the way for WiFi-based indoor positioning
    and location analysis. Locating people in indoor environments has numerous applications
    in robotics, crowd control, indoor facility optimization, and automated environment
    mapping. However, existing WiFi-based positioning systems suffer from two major
    problems: (1) their accuracy and precision is limited due to inherent noise induced
    by indoor obstacles, and (2) they only occasionally provide location estimates,
    namely when a WiFi-equipped device emits a signal. To mitigate these two issues,
    we propose a novel Gaussian process (GP) model for WiFi signal strength measurements.
    It allows for simultaneous smoothing (increasing accuracy and precision of estimators)
    and interpolation (enabling continuous sampling of location estimates). Furthermore,
    simple and efficient smoothing methods for location estimates are introduced to
    improve localization performance in real-time settings. Experiments are conducted
    on two data sets from a large real-world commercial indoor retail environment.
    Results demonstrate that our approach provides significant improvements in terms
    of precision and accuracy with respect to unfiltered data. Ultimately, the GP
    model realizes continuous location sampling with consistently high quality location
    estimates.'
